Located on the western tip of the island of Montreal, Sainte-Anne-de-Bellevue is a heritage town with tons of activities to enjoy. Whether you’re looking to travel back in time, enjoy the great outdoors, visit animals, relax on a terrace, or shop at local boutiques, Sainte-Anne-de-Bellevue has exactly what you need!

Climb aboard the river shuttle

Take the river shuttle connecting Sainte-Anne-de-Bellevue to Notre-Dame-de-l’Île-Perrot and explore these two towns. Shuttles will be in operation on the following Saturdays: July 16, August 6, and September 17. For more information, visit the “River Shuttle” section on the town’s website.

After your aqua-voyage, take a stroll on the boardwalk that runs along the canal, enjoy a delicious meal on the terrace of a local restaurant, and even visit the Sainte-Anne-de-Bellevue Canal National Historic Site and its lock. Meet local artisans and producers at the Marché Sainte-Anne, every Saturday from 9 a.m. to 2 p.m. If you want to get back out on the water, head over to Paddle Mac and try a paddleboard or kayak of your choosing.

Enjoy events for the whole family

Are you a garlic lover? This small and strong tasting (and smelling!) vegetable has its very own celebration in Sainte-Anne-de-Bellevue: The Garlic Festival! Organized by the Marché Sainte-Anne, this festival is the perfect opportunity to learn about the various types of garlic, and ways to use it—and even stock up on garlic for your favourite recipes! This year’s festival will take place on August 27.

During your visit, attend Naturally Sainte-Anne, an event that will educate the whole family about the importance of taking care of Quebec’s flora and fauna. During this nature festival, you’ll have the chance to participate in various workshops and visit the eco-friendly market on site (don’t forget your reusable bags). This year’s festival will be held on September 10.

Attend free shows every Wednesday night

From June 29 to August 30, enjoy free music performances on the Promenade du canal, every Wednesday starting at 7:30 p.m. No need to reserve—simply bring a blanket or folding chair, sit with your friends or on your own, and enjoy beautiful music and weather! To mix things up, you can enjoy the performances over dinner or drinks on a nearby terrace.
